zfore
强制为gzip格式的压缩文件添加.gz后缀
补充说明zfore命令 强制为gzip格式的压缩文件添加“.gz”后缀。
语法1zfore(参数)
参数文件列表:指定要添加“.gz”后缀的gzip压缩文件。
halt
关闭正在运行的Linux操作系统
补充说明halt命令 用来关闭正在运行的Linux操作系统。halt命令会先检测系统的runlevel,若runlevel为0或6,则关闭系统,否则即调用shutdown来关闭系统。
语法1halt(选项)
选项123456-d:不要在wtmp中记录;-f:不论目前的runlevel为何,不调用shutdown即强制关闭系统;-i:在halt之前,关闭全部的网络界面;-n:halt前,不用先执行sync;-p:halt之后,执行poweroff;-w:仅在wtmp中记录,而不实际结束系统。
实例12halt -p # 关闭系统后关闭电源。halt -d # 关闭系统,但不留下纪录。
clock
用于调整 RTC 时间
补充说明clock命令用于调整 RTC 时间。 RTC 是电脑内建的硬件时间,执行这项指令可以显示现在时刻,调整硬件时钟的时间,将系统时间设成与硬件时钟之时间一致,或是把系统时间回存到硬件时钟。
语法12clock [--adjust][--debug][--directisa][--getepoch][--hctosys][--set --date="<日期时间>"][--setepoch --epoch=< >][--show][--systohc][--test][--utc][--version]
选项123456789101112--adjust 第一次使用"--set"或"--systohc"参数设置硬件时钟,会在/etc目录下产生一个名称为adjtime的文件。当再次使用这两个参数调整硬件时钟,此文件便会记录两次调整间之差异,日后执行clock指令加上"--adjust"参数时,程序会自动根 据记录文件的数值差异,计算出平均值,自动调整硬件时 ...
uncompress
用来解压.Z文件
补充说明uncompress命令 用来解压缩由compress命令压缩后产生的“.Z”压缩包。
语法1uncompress(选项)(参数)
选项123-f:不提示用户,强制覆盖掉目标文件;-c:将结果送到标准输出,无文件被改变;-r:递归的操作方式。
参数文件:指定要压缩的“.Z”压缩包。
实例先创建一个.Z压缩文件
1compress FileName
解压:
1uncompress FileName.Z
ypdomainname
显示主机的NIS的域名
补充说明ypdomainname命令 显示主机的NIS的域名。
语法1ypdomainname(选项)
选项1-v:详细信息模式。
unarj
解压缩由arj命令创建的压缩包
补充说明unarj命令 用来解压缩由arj命令创建的压缩包。
语法1unarj(选项)(参数)
选项1234e:解压缩.arj文件;l:显示压缩文件内所包含的文件;t:检查压缩文件是否正确;x:解压缩时保留原有的路径。
参数.arj压缩包:指定要解压缩的.arj压缩包。
ag
ack 的升级版,C语言编写,更快更人性化
补充说明
摘自 https://github.com/ggreer/the_silver_searcher 项目的 Readme.md
它比ack快一个数量级。
它忽略了你的 .gitignore 和 .hgignore 中的文件模式。
如果你的源码库里有你不想搜索的文件,只要把它们的模式添加到一个.ignore文件里。(cough .min.jscough*)
这个命令的名字比ack短33%,而且所有的键都在主行上!
语法12ag [options] pattern [path ...]ag [可选项] 匹配模式 [路径...]
选项1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162输出选项: --ackmate 以 AckMate-parseable 的格式显示结果 -A --after [LINES] 显示匹配 ...
ex
启动vim编辑器的ex编辑模式
补充说明在 ex 模式下启动vim文本编辑器。ex执行效果如同vi -E,适用于法及参数可参照vi指令,如要从Ex模式回到普通模式,则在vim中输入:vi或:visual即可。
语法1ex(参数)
参数文件:指定待编辑的文件。
dhcrelay
使用dhcrelay命令可以提供中继DHCP和BOOTP请求
补充说明dhcrelay命令 使用dhcrelay命令可以提供中继DHCP和BOOTP请求,从一个没有DHCP服务器的子网直接连接到其它子网内的一个或多个DHCP服务器。该命令在DHCP中继服务器上使用,同时支持DHCPv4/BOOTP和DHCPv6协议。
语法1dhcrelay [选项] [DHCP服务器]
选项1234567-c <跳数> 当转发数据包时,dhcrelay丢弃已经达到一个最大跳数的数据包。默认值是10,最大值是255-4 运行dhcrelay命令作为DHCPv4/BOOTP中继代理。这是默认操作模式-6 运行dhcrelay命令作为DHCPv6中继代理-q 安静模式-p <端口> 监听和发送端口。DHCPv4/BOOTP默认端口是67,DHCPv6默认端口是547-A <长度> 指定发送到DHCP服务器的最大数据包大小-d 强制dhcrelay命令作为前台进程运行
例子指定DHCP服务器的位置。
12345678910[root@localhost ~]# ...
vgcreate
用于创建LVM卷组
补充说明vgcreate命令 用于创建LVM卷组。卷组(Volume Group)将多个物理卷组织成一个整体,屏蔽了底层物理卷细节。在卷组上创建逻辑卷时不用考虑具体的物理卷信息。
语法1vgcreate(选项)(参数)
选项123-l:卷组上允许创建的最大逻辑卷数;-p:卷组中允许添加的最大物理卷数;-s:卷组上的物理卷的PE大小。
参数
卷组名:要创建的卷组名称;
物理卷列表:要加入到卷组中的物理卷列表。
实例使用vgcreate命令创建卷组 “vg1000”,并且将物理卷/dev/sdb1和/dev/sdb2添加到卷组中。在命令行中输入下面的命令:
1[root@localhost ~]# vgcreate vg1000 /dev/sdb1 /dev/sdb2 #创建卷组"vg1000"
输出信息如下:
1Volume group "vg1000" successfully created